Charging the Accessory Handset

The handset is powered by a rechargeable battery pack that

automatically recharges when the handset is placed in the

charging cradle.

Use only the Uniden PS-0007 AC adapter with the charging

cradle.

What if the

charge LED

doesn’t light up?

Reseat the handset; make sure the

contacts on the bottom of the handset

are lined up with the contacts in the

cradle.

Check the AC adapter connection.

Make sure you are not using an outlet

that’s controlled by a wall switch.

Connect the AC adapter to a

standard 120V AC wall outlet.

Place the cord

through the molded

wiring channel.

Place the handset in the charging

cradle with the display facing forward.

Charge your handset at least 15 to 20 hours

before using your new handset for the first time.

Make sure that the

charge LED

illuminates when

the handset is

seated.
